Light in the Darkness: Presence! Security! Protection! Forever!
Asaph was discouraged. Even though he was the leader of one of King David’s three Levitical choirs, even though he was serving the Lord, Asaph “was envious of the arrogant when [he] saw the prosperity of the wicked.” But then he gained an eternal perspective. In contrast to the temporary gains of the “wicked,” Asaph noted “The God Advantage.” Let’s consider four benefits found in today’s passage.
